| 🌞 We’ll see plenty of sunshine Wednesday and the return of warm air. Highs will be in the 50s to even low 60s in southern Minnesota with 40s north. 🌡️ It looks likely we’ll see the first 70-degree temperatures of the year in the Twin Cities Friday afternoon. ⛈️ We’re still tracking a significant spring storm system that will deliver thunderstorms late Friday, some of which could be strong, and rain, turning to snow Saturday. | | Minnesota House is tied after DFLer wins special election. Here’s what changes | Democrat David Gottfried defeated GOP opponent Paul Wikstrom in a Tuesday special election to fill a vacant House seat representing Roseville and Shoreview. The result brings the House into a tie — with 67 Republicans and 67 Democrats — and prompts a reset at the Capitol under a bipartisan power-sharing agreement reached earlier this year. | |
